FTP accessed from Local IP
« on: April 30, 2010, 12:10:11 AM »

It might be a stupid question,,

My FTP is working perfectly but if i put a local IP of file server on browser everyone can access everything ..

there is no authentication for password ,.,.

How can I disable local network sharing for my folders..

Either you're confused or I'm confused ...

Local network sharing has no bearing on the ftp server - so if the problem is ftp access through your internet browser, then you need to disable anonymous ftp access - but, if it's local access you're having a problem with, then you need to configure network access
